 Christ Church CE Primary School, Lichfield

 Deputy Head Teacher

 Salary Scale: L11-15

Start date: January 2021 (earlier if possible)

The children, governors and staff of our thriving, high achieving school, seek to appoint an outstanding practitioner to the position of non-class based Deputy Head Teacher from January 4th 2020 (or sooner if possible). Christ Church CE (c) Primary School is a two form entry school and currently has 421 pupils on roll.

We are seeking to appoint an applicant who:

- Will be an ambassador for Teaching and Learning across the school

- Is an inspirational and outstanding practitioner

- Has high expectations of learners’ achievement, progress and behaviour

- Can motivate, inspire, lead and support colleagues in all areas of teaching and learning

- Demonstrates vision, energy and determination

- Is committed to working in partnership with staff, parents, governors and the local community

- Has a good understanding of the use of formal and informal assessment, monitoring and data analysis as an effective tool to accelerate progress and raise achievement

Main areas of responsibility are:

- Accountable for leading, developing and driving forward our Christ Church ‘Big Question’ curriculum

- Accountable for leading and developing subject leaders across the school

- Accountable for standards in Year 6

- Responsible for overseeing and holding to account English and Maths leadership

- Responsible for ICT communications

- Responsible for the management of Teaching Assistants: driving the effectiveness of intervention and monitoring the progress of children including the lowest 20% readers

- Accountable for leading performance management

- Deputising for the Head Teacher
